Movement & physical development

Strong bodies, curious minds

Children develop strength, coordination and body awareness through a rich variety of physical activities woven into every day. In the sandpit and natural outdoor spaces, children play barefoot, connecting with their environment while building sensory awareness. The unique 8-walk, tracing the shape of eight on white pebbles, supports brain development, reduces stress and improves concentration.

Crawling and creeping provide neurological foundations that directly support reading and writing later on. Balance walks build core strength, hand-eye coordination and left-right body awareness, while animal walks deliver calming deep pressure to joints and limbs.

Creative arts & expression

Giving feelings a voice

Creative expression is at the heart of kindergarten life at TIPS Erode CBSE. Through drama and role play, children step into characters and scenarios that allow them to explore emotions they cannot yet verbalise, developing language, social skills and a sense of agency. Playing by their own rules, children feel confident, imaginative and free to express themselves fully.

Music and dance bring another dimension to creative life, igniting intellectual, social and motor development simultaneously. Children learn to work as a team, share space and ideas and express emotions through movement and song.

Language & literacy

Unlocking the power of words

Language development follows the natural order of listening, speaking, reading and writing, introduced across English, Tamil and Hindi from the very first days of school. Fingerplay rhymes combine hand movements with song and spoken word, developing motor skills, memory, auditory discrimination and the early foundations for musical ability.

Storytelling is an immersive experience, with each story revisited over two weeks and explored through a natural materials story table. Object talk, letter tracing, sound recognition, rhymes and reading help children build strong vocabulary and communication skills.

Wellbeing & mindfulness

Nurturing the whole child

Dedicated mindfulness practices are woven into the daily rhythm of kindergarten life, helping children develop self-awareness, emotional resilience and a sense of inner calm from their very first years at school.

Activities include breathing exercises, attentive listening to the sounds of the surrounding environment and guided imagination sessions. Regular "what are you feeling now?" conversations create a safe and open space for children to identify and express their emotions.

Open-ended play & circle time

Learning without limits

Open-ended materials such as stones, feathers, twigs and blocks invite children to build, sort, design and create entirely on their own terms. With no fixed outcome or end product, children become natural innovators and explorers, developing creativity, imagination and the ability to think independently.

Circle time brings the group together in a shared, inclusive space where every child is given the opportunity to participate equally. Children gather together and engage in musical games, cooperative activities, finger rhymes and storytelling, building positive relationships.

Exercises of Practical Life (EPL)

Building independence from day one

Rooted in the Montessori method, Exercises of Practical Life give children the tools to explore their environment through purposeful movement. Activities such as grasping, spooning, pouring beans and water build the harmony between brain, senses and muscles that underpins all future learning.

Children also learn to care for their environment through the use of sponges, brooms and dustpans, developing a sense of responsibility, order and self-sufficiency that grows with them throughout their kindergarten journey.

Sensorial exploration

Discovering the world through the senses

The sensorial area invites children to explore the world around them through touch, sight, smell, sound and taste. Each activity isolates one defining quality sharpening perception and laying the groundwork for abstract thinking and problem-solving.

Children engage in finger painting, kneading wheat flour dough, identifying the fragrances of different leaves, sorting colour tablets and exploring a variety of cloth textures. Through these hands-on experiences, they develop a keener eye for detail, a curiosity for discovery and the confidence to investigate the world around them.

Montessori method

The Montessori method at TIPS Kindergarten places the child at the centre of their own learning. Through carefully designed materials and purposeful activities, children develop independence, concentration and a natural love of discovery at their own pace.
 
Educators act as guides rather than instructors, observing each child closely and offering support precisely when needed. From Exercises of Practical Life to sensorial exploration and small movable materials, every activity is designed to build harmony between brain, senses and muscles.

Play-Way approach

At TIPS Erode CBSE, the boundary between play and learning disappears entirely. The Play-Way approach recognises that children absorb knowledge most naturally through exploration, imagination and direct experience and that play is the most powerful vehicle for that growth.
 
Rather than following a fixed script, children are free to explore, create and discover at their own pace, developing creativity, social skills and emotional intelligence in an environment where curiosity is always encouraged and every idea is worth exploring.
